OMAHA, Neb. (WOWT) - Over the past two mornings, Omaha has experienced its coldest temperatures so far this season. A Freeze Warning and Frost Advisory have now expired for the Omaha area.
Frost is possible with temperatures below 40°, with frost likely when the temperature drops below 36°. A light freeze can happen below 32°, and a hard freeze occurs when temperatures drop below 28°.
Temperatures dropped into the upper 20s outside of the metro Thursday morning, indicating a freeze took place in those areas. Eppley Airfield had a low of 37°. Even though it wasn’t quite as cold at the airport, other places in the Omaha metro may have dropped below 32° into the freezing threshold.
Wednesday morning was cold, too! Eppley recorded a low of 35°, with surrounding towns recording as low as 27°
